Cooperative Association
Liberalism
Joint purchase, production, trade, supply of goods and services in order to improve members’ interest and to contribute to local community
An autonomous association of persons united voluntarily to meet their common economic, social, and cultural needs and aspirations through a jointly-owned and democratically-controlled enterprise

Cooperative Association
Liberalism
1. Voluntary and Open Membership
2. Democratic Member Control
3. Member Economic Participation
4. Autonomy and Independence
5. Education, Training and Information
6. Co-operation among Co-operatives
7. Concern for Community
